Holiday Concert Fantasia on Christmas Carols Ralph Vaughan Williams wrote the "Fantasia on Christmas Carols" to honor some ancient melodies associated with Christmas in the British Isles. Up and coming baritone Jacob Herbert joins the Chorale and string orchestra in a revisit with this haunting work after twenty years. Early Spring Concert Music of Shakespeare This performance will be in two parts: the actual music William Shakespeare used in his plays, set within the authentic context of the drama, costume, and instrumentation, followed by Shakespearean texts set to music by twentieth century composers.
